Sun Java ロゴ     前へ      目次      索引      次へ     

Sun ロゴ
Sun Java System Identity Server 2004Q2 管理ガイド 

第 14 章
ampassword コマンド行ツール

この章では、amPassword コマンド行ツールについて説明します。この章は、次の節で構成されています。


ampassword コマンド行実行可能ファイル

ampassword ユーティリティは etc/opt/SUNWam/bin にあります。ampassword ユーティリティは、管理者またはユーザーの Identity Server パスワードを変更します。

ampassword の構文

ampassword ツールの一般的な構文は次のとおりです。

ampassword -a | --admin [ -o | --old 旧パスワード -n | --new 新パスワード ]

ampassword -p | --proxy [ -o | --old 旧パスワード -n | --new 新パスワード ]

ampassword -e | --encrypt [ password ]


2 連続するハイフンは、構文に示すとおりに入力する必要があります。


ampassword のオプション

--admin (-a)

--admin は、管理者のパスワードを変更します。

--proxy (-p)

--proxy は、プロキシパスワードを変更します。プロキシユーザー (serverconfig.xml でユーザータイプ proxy) に対応しています。

--encrypt (-e)

--encrypt は、パスワードを暗号化します。コマンド行に出力されます。たとえば、新しい dsamuser パスワードを暗号化するには、次のコマンドを使用します。

次に、新しい dsamuserパスワードを serverconfig.xml に入力し、Web コンテナ (Web Server または Application Server) を再起動します。


SSL での ampassword の実行

SSL (Secure-Socket Layer) モードで実行中の Identity Server で ampassword を実行するには、次の手順を実行します。

  1. serverconfig.xml ファイルを修正します。このファイルは、次のディレクトリにあります。
  2. IdentityServer_base/SUNWam/config/ums

  3. サーバー属性 port を Identity Server を実行している SSL ポートに変更します。
  4. type 属性を SSL に変更します。
  5. 次に例を示します。

    <iPlanetDataAccessLayer>

    <ServerGroup name="default" minConnPool="1" maxConnPool="10">

        <Server name="Server1" host="sun.com" port="636" type="SSL" />

        <User name="User1" type="proxy">

            <DirDN>

                    cn=puser,ou=DSAME Users,dc=iplanet,dc=com

            </DirDN>

           <DirPassword>

                      AQIC5wM2LY4Sfcy+AQBQxghVwhBE92i78cqf

             </DirPassword>

    </User> ...

ampassword では、Directory Server 内のパスワードだけが変更されます。Identity Server のすべての認証テンプレートおよび ServerConfig.xml にあるパスワードは、手動で変更する必要があります。



前へ      目次      索引      次へ     


Copyright 2004 Sun Microsystems, Inc. All rights reserved.